1. Lightly oil the surface of your stamp.&lt;br /&gt;
2. Roll out ACS, pressing it into the shape of a circle.&lt;br /&gt;
3. Press stamp to clay, to desired texture, then carefully remove clay.&lt;br /&gt;
4. Cut desired shape using tissue blade.&lt;br /&gt;
5. Fire on open flame for 5 minutes.&lt;br /&gt;
6. Brush with stainless steel brush, then tumble for two hours.&lt;br&gt;84 views&lt;br&gt;Aug 05, 2005</description>

The heart pendant was made by punching (with a paper punch) pieces of the (now discontinued) Sheet-type Art Clay Silver, and appliquéing them to another, larger punched piece.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The triangular pendant was made of original Art Clay Silver (&lt;A HREF=&quot;https://www.rings-things.com/cgi-bin/hazel/hazel.cgi?SEARCH_KEY_SKUID=87-001&amp;action=search&amp;SUBMIT_ACTION_SEARCH.x=20&amp;SUBMIT_ACTION_SEARCH.y=5&quot; target=&quot;_window&quot;&gt;87-001&lt;/A&gt;), following the technique in Project 1, on page 6 of Art Clay Silver Book 1. In this technique, you roll out a piece of Art Clay Silver, form the outer shape, then put a cut-out (or punched-out) piece of heavy paper on top of your piece, and roll it out again.  When you remove the piece of paper, it has left an indented shape in the pattern of your choice.&lt;br /&gt;

1. Roll the ACS between your hands into a ball, then flatten to desired thickness.  It can be as thick as you want.  Put down your lightly oiled texture plate (87-055, dense dots), lay clay on it, press down a little. Put lightly oiled second plate (87-055, plants) on top. &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;b&gt;TIP&lt;/b&gt;: Rolling your clay out just a little, after making your impressions, spreads your design out a little.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
2. Place any lightly oiled third plate down (if desired), and press gently until you have the type of impression you want.  Deana went for a light imprint with the third plate. &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
3. Cut out with small scalloped biscuit cutter.  When dried, she used a damp cloth to do a pre-fire finish.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
4. Use a straw to make your hole. Let it dry completely to the hard (bisque) stage, then fire for 5 minutes, following product instructions. Drop in a Pyrex bowl with cold water. Post-fire, brush with brass brush and then tumble for 1.5 hours with steel shot and water.&lt;br /&gt;
